Help me with my 5 month old whippet! by MentalReference in Whippet

[–]linddit1 0 points1 point  (0 children)

Mine is 5 months old too! He was whining really bad in the beginning until just recently whenever I leave.

We live in a studio and I go to office twice a week. He hates being in crate more than 2 hours. I let him be in studio for 3 hours and come home during lunch break. He got to learn that I will for sure come back in 3-4 hours.

I let him zoomies with this flirt pole toy before lunch and dinner. He will knock out for a couple of hours.

https://www.instagram.com/reel/DS_PsX7D1Ng/?igsh=NTc4MTIwNjQ2YQ==

I hide some high value treats in a towel and tie it so it takes time to get the treats and give him collagen stick only when I leave. He knows that when I leave, he gets the towel and collagen stick and start looking around.

My breeder told me I have to ignore the whining and monitor through baby cam how long he whines. It was for an hour and then 20 minutes and then a couple of minutes. It got better slowly.
